Stripping/removing cadmium plating safely

You can remove it either by blasting or by a short immersion in muriatic acid. A solution of ammonium nitrate in water is safer and will cause less problem with hydrogen embrittlement than muriatic. If you strip bolts, consider a 375 °F bake for 4 hours after strip.

Stripping Cadmium plating and choosing a method

2004. A. Stripping cadmium is not a big deal, Ron, but shops that don't plate cad don't want to strip it because it leaves them with a hazardous waste they don't want. So you'll probably need to find a shop that does cadmium plating. The parts will have to be replated with something, perhaps zinc or tin or nickel.

Cadmium Plating

density plating facilitate the removal of hydrogen during heating. Health Impact Cadmium is an extremely toxic metal and its use is prohibited for food-handling applications. Mixing cadmium oxide with sodium cyanide to prepare a plating solution generates heat and dust, requiring ventilation, goggles, rubber apron, boots and respirator.

Review on solvent extraction of cadmium from various solutions

A process based on the chloridising roasting followed by leaching and SX–EW has been developed for the zinc recovery from pyrite cinder (Ashbrook and Ritcey, 1979, Jha et al., 2001). In this process (Ashbrook and Ritcey, 1979) cadmium present as impurity in the chloride leach solution is co-extracted along with zinc by a secondary amine.

Cadmium

Overview. Cadmium (Cd) is a soft, malleable, bluish white metal found in zinc ores, and to a much lesser extent, in the cadmium mineral greenockite. Most of the cadmium produced today is obtained from zinc byproducts and recovered from spent nickel-cadmium batteries. First discovered in Germany in 1817, cadmium found early use as a pigment ...
